Leonardo DiCaprio will help launch the U.S. Food Fund, which has already raised $12 million to help communities affected by coronavirus. The organization said Thursday that the funds will go toward helping low-income families, the elderly, people facing disruptions at work, and children who depend on school lunch programs.

The food fund will work with hunger relief organizations World Central Kitchen and Feeding America.
DiCaprio is co-founder of the U.S. Food Fund with philanthropist Laurene Powell Jobs. Apple and the Ford Foundation are also providing money to help launch the new initiative.” Faced with this crisis, organizations like World Central Kitchen and Feeding America have inspired us all with their unwavering commitment to feeding the most vulnerable people who need it,” DiCaprio said in a statement. “I thank you for your tireless work on the front line, you deserve our full support.” The new coronavirus has caused a global pandemic that has sickened hundreds of thousands of people and killed more than 47,000 economies worldwide, paralyzed and enforced restrictions on the movement of millions of people in an effort to halt spread of the virus and overwhelming health care systems.
“In times of need, a plate of food is a vital food and a message of hope from the community, which we care about and we are here to make sure that tomorrow things get better,” said José Andrés, founder of Central World Kitchen. For most people, the new coronavirus causes only mild or moderate symptoms, such as fever and cough. For some, especially older adults and people with existing health problems, it can cause more serious illnesses, including pneumonia.
Organizers say donations to the U.S. Food Fund are accepted and used in efforts to bring meals to those who need them.

“With millions losing their jobs and programs like school lunches at risk, making sure people don’t go hungry is of the utmost urgency,” Powell Jobs said.
